Saw blade LAMINATE/HPL HW 168x1,8x20 TF 52

    for TS 60 K, TSV 60 K, CSC SYS 50
    Item number 205766

    Quality cuts better.

    Durability and precision under the toughest conditions. Adapted to the application and material. Made from high quality steel with saw teeth made from fine grain carbide. After all, you can only achieve a perfect cut when the saw blade is as good as the machine.

    • Trapezoidal/flat tooth circular saw blade for processing plastic materials
    • Ideally tailored to your saw – for exact, efficient working
    • Fine-grain carbide-tipped saw teeth – for optimum sawing action and perfect cuts
    • Slightly negative rake angle for long service life on very hard plastics
    • Cutting angle and tooth shape are adapted to the application and machine
    • Colour coding makes it easier to select the correct saw blade
    • for laminate, coated panels, acrylic glass, melamine resin boards and mineral materials

    Main applications

    • Cutting laminate/HPL
    • For machining coated panels, melamine resin boards (Trespa ®), mineral materials, acrylic glass and phenolic-resin-bonded fibres and fabrics
    
    Technical data
    Diameter
    168 mm
    Cutting width
    1.80 mm
    Hole dia.
    20 mm
    No. of teeth
    52.00
    Chip angle
    -5.00 °
    Standard blade thickness
    1.20 mm
    Tooth shape
    TF
    Relief angle
    20.00 °
